Remarkable reflexes and silly chickens define the thrilling chicken road slot experience online

The digital landscape is brimming with casual gaming experiences, offering quick bursts of entertainment for players of all ages. Among these, the chicken road slot stands out as a particularly charming and addictive title. It's a simple concept – guide a determined chicken across a busy highway – but the execution is surprisingly compelling. The game leverages a universal appeal, tapping into our innate desire for a fun challenge and a bit of silly spectacle.

The core gameplay revolves around timing and reflexes. Players must navigate their feathered friend through a constant stream of oncoming vehicles, earning points for every successful crossing. The increasing speed and density of traffic create a steadily escalating difficulty curve, keeping players engaged and striving for that next high score. Its accessibility and straightforward mechanics make it a perfect pick-up-and-play experience, ideal for short breaks or commutes. Beyond the immediate fun, the game also subtly hones reaction time and strategic thinking, offering a surprising mental workout.

The Evolution of the Chicken Crossing Genre

The concept of guiding a character across a busy road isn't entirely new. It draws inspiration from classic arcade games and popular culture references, most notably the age-old joke about why the chicken crossed the road. However, the digital iteration has taken the concept and transformed it into a compelling and endlessly replayable gaming experience. Early versions of this type of game were often simplistic browser-based flash games, but the genre has evolved significantly with the rise of mobile gaming and more sophisticated game development tools.

Modern iterations often feature enhanced graphics, dynamic sound effects, and additional gameplay elements, such as power-ups, collectible items, and customizable characters. The introduction of leaderboards and social sharing features has also added a competitive dimension, allowing players to compare their scores with friends and challenge each other for bragging rights. The core appeal of the game remains the same – the thrill of navigating a perilous road – but the overall experience has been significantly enhanced through these modern additions.

Strategies for Mastering the Chicken Road Game

While the chicken road game is largely based on reflexes and timing, there are several strategies that players can employ to improve their performance. One key tactic is to focus on anticipating traffic patterns. Pay attention to the speed and density of vehicles in each lane, and try to identify gaps in the traffic flow. Don't just react to the cars that are immediately in front of you; instead, look ahead and plan your movements accordingly. Taking a calculated risk can be incredibly rewarding.

Another important strategy is to prioritize safety over speed. It's better to wait for a clear opening than to rush into traffic and risk getting hit. A few extra seconds of patience can often save you from a premature game over. As players become more proficient, they can begin to experiment with more aggressive tactics, but it's always important to maintain a degree of caution. Learning the lane patterns and the timings of vehicle appearances is paramount to success.
